Transaction d28ef9290a69f37b51b39a847a1206dbe75a94f0dd9900090f41ae000790aeb9

136 Input
2 Outputs
  • d28ef9290a69f37b51b39a847a1206dbe75a94f0dd9900090f41ae000790aeb9:0
  • value  3207549914
    address  33VJJ9VibsEoHBAq97zDxBV7AMiT1AEBXT
  • d28ef9290a69f37b51b39a847a1206dbe75a94f0dd9900090f41ae000790aeb9:1
  • value  968226
    address  35hhUdWfevMtaMz9zjXdKCjTVKyToHtDF2